How this shortlist was built
We evaluated website management software the way agencies actually use them: how easily they handle bulk updates across client sites, security monitoring depth, backup reliability, client reporting quality, and how well each tool scales as your roster grows.
The rankings below are not pay-to-play. We start from products agencies adopt in the wild, then narrow to the eight that best balance price, depth, and day-one usability for small and mid-sized shops.
